French Madeleines

french madeleines
PHOTO: ANDREW BUI; FOOD STYLING: DREW AICHELE

Madeleines are little French butter cakes, but they can carry whatever flavoring you add to them. This recipe uses browned butter and almond extract for extra nuttiness with orange zest instead of the traditional lemon zest to add a pop of brightness and color.

Financiers

a group of financiers topped with different ingredients like raspberries, pistachios, and sliced almonds
PHOTO: LUCY SCHAEFFER PHOTOGRAPHY; FOOD STYLING: MAKINZE GORE

Bring a petite taste of France into your kitchen with a batch of these nutty financiers. Unlike madeleines (their cookie cousins), financiers are made with almond flour, nutty browned butter, and egg whites to keep them light and airy.

Apple Tart

food, dish, cuisine, baked goods, ingredient, pastry, dessert, danish pastry, curry puff, puff pastry,
PARKER FEIERBACH

A classic French apple tart would usually involve cooking down an apple compote to go on top of the crust and under the spiral of apples. Not here. Instead, we macerate the slices to make sure they still get nice and jammy in the oven, with less work.

Fast(er) Homemade Croissants

croissants on a purple background
ANDREW BUI

There's really no such thing as a quick croissant, but this recipe is about as fast as they come. The dough is basically a borrowed pie crust technique, cutting large chunks of cold butter into flour and skipping the intimidating traditional laminating process.

Tarte Tatin

tarte tatin
Joel Goldberg

This classic tart construction relies on fruit being laid over caramel then topped with puff pastry. The caramel might be a little tricky, but we promise going low and slow and resisting the urge to stir is the way to make sure that you have the perfect caramelized bottom.

Beignets

beignets
ETHAN CALABRESE

Traditional New Orleans beignets are a fried pastry made from French pâte à choux, an eggy yeasted dough used for things like profiteroles and eclairs. To make things simpler, we made a unyeasted dough that comes together and fries up in minutes. Let the good times roll!

Galette De Rois

slice of galette de rois
ANDREW BUI

While Mardi Gras king cake is made of a yeasted dough rolled with a cinnamon sugar filling, galette de rois is made of puff pastry sheets filled with almond frangipane and jam. Prior to baking, the puff pastry is scored and egg washed, giving the final pastry a beautiful golden hue.
